Biochem Diseases
•Diseases of the Ashkenazi Jews
•Gauchers•Tay Sachs•Neiman Picks
•Gaucher’s
•Beta glucosidase•Hetaposplenomegally•Bone involvement w/ pancytopenia and path fx•Rare CNS involvement
•Tay Sachs
•Hexosaminidase A def.•GM2 ganglioside accumulation•mental retardation•blindness
•Fabry’s
• a-Galactosidase A def•Globotriaosylceramide; also
called ceramide trihexoside (CTH) accumulation•X-linked Recessive• catracts• renal failure
•Niemann-Pick
•Sphingomyelinase def.•Sphingomyelin LDL-derived cholesterol LDL-derived cholesterol accumulation•Cherry red macula•Zebra bodies
•Krabbe's disease; globoid leukodystrophy
•Galactocerebrosidase def.•Galactocerebroside accumulation•mental retardation•myelin deficiency•Globoid cells in BM
•Sandhoff-Jatzkewitz disease
•Hexosaminidase A and B def.•Globoside, GM2 ganglioside accumulation• same symptoms as Tay-Sachs•progresses more rapidly
•GM1 gangliosidosis
•GM1 ganglioside: b -galactosidase def.•GM1 ganglioside accumulation•mental retardation• skeletal abnormalities• hepatomegaly
•Metachromatic leukodystrophy
• •
•Arylsulfatase A def.•Sulfatide accumulation•presents like MS in a 5-10 y.o.
•Hunter’s
•Lysosomal storage disease L Iduronidase •Dermatan Sulfate accumulation
